Taxonomic Classification

Rank Mountain Coati Bangkong Iban
Kingdom same Animalia (hewan) Animalia (hewan)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(mamalia) Amphibia (Amfibia)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Anura (Frogs & Toads)
Family Procyonidae (Raccoons) Dicroglossidae
Genus Nasua Limnonectes
Species Nasua olivacea Limnonectes ibanorum

Evolutionary Relationship

Mountain Coati and Bangkong Iban share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
